Thiết kế web Next.js chuyên nghiệp tại Ninh Bình: Tối ưu hiệu suất và trải nghiệm người dùng
Giới thiệu về Next.js
Next.js là một framework phát triển ứng dụng web dựa trên React, cho phép xây dựng các ứng dụng web mạnh mẽ với hiệu suất cao và trải nghiệm người dùng tuyệt vời. Với khả năng tối ưu hóa SEO và tốc độ tải trang nhanh chóng, Next.js đang trở thành lựa chọn hàng đầu cho các doanh nghiệp muốn hiện diện trực tuyến mạnh mẽ.
Tại sao chọn Next.js cho thiết kế web tại Ninh Bình?
Ninh Bình, với tiềm năng du lịch và kinh doanh ngày càng phát triển, việc có một trang web chuyên nghiệp và tối ưu hóa là rất quan trọng. Dưới đây là một số lý do nên chọn Next.js:
- Hiệu suất vượt trội: Next.js hỗ trợ rendering phía server (SSR) và static site generation (SSG), giúp tải trang nhanh chóng và cải thiện hiệu suất.
- Tối ưu hóa SEO: Các trang web được xây dựng bằng Next.js dễ dàng tối ưu hóa cho công cụ tìm kiếm, giúp nâng cao khả năng tìm thấy trên Internet.
- Trải nghiệm người dùng tốt: Tốc độ tải trang nhanh và khả năng tương tác mượt mà tạo ra trải nghiệm người dùng tốt hơn, giữ chân khách hàng lâu hơn.
- Cộng đồng hỗ trợ mạnh mẽ: Next.js có một cộng đồng lớn và tài liệu phong phú, giúp dễ dàng tìm kiếm giải pháp cho các vấn đề gặp phải.
- Khả năng mở rộng: Next.js dễ dàng mở rộng và bảo trì, phù hợp với các dự án lớn và nhỏ.
Quy trình thiết kế web Next.js chuyên nghiệp
Để thiết kế một trang web Next.js chuyên nghiệp tại Ninh Bình, cần thực hiện theo các bước sau:
Bước 1: Phân tích yêu cầu
Trước tiên, cần xác định rõ yêu cầu của khách hàng và mục tiêu của trang web. Điều này bao gồm:
- Đối tượng khách hàng mục tiêu
- Chức năng cần thiết của trang web
- Thiết kế giao diện người dùng
Bước 2: Thiết kế giao diện
Sử dụng các công cụ thiết kế như Figma hoặc Adobe XD để tạo ra giao diện người dùng hấp dẫn và dễ sử dụng. Điều này cần đảm bảo:
- Thân thiện với người dùng
- Phù hợp với thương hiệu
- Thể hiện thông điệp rõ ràng
Bước 3: Phát triển ứng dụng
Tiến hành lập trình ứng dụng bằng Next.js. Các bước bao gồm:
- Cài đặt Next.js và cấu hình ban đầu
- Xây dựng các trang và component
- Tích hợp API và các dịch vụ bên ngoài
- Đảm bảo hiệu suất và tối ưu hóa mã nguồn
Bước 4: Kiểm tra và triển khai
Thực hiện kiểm tra toàn bộ ứng dụng, bao gồm:
- Kiểm tra chức năng
- Kiểm tra hiệu suất
- Kiểm tra tính tương thích trên nhiều thiết bị
Sau khi hoàn tất kiểm tra, triển khai ứng dụng lên máy chủ và cấu hình tên miền.
Bước 5: Bảo trì và cập nhật
Thực hiện bảo trì định kỳ và cập nhật nội dung trang web để giữ cho trang luôn mới mẻ và hấp dẫn với người dùng.
Tối ưu hóa hiệu suất cho trang web Next.js
Để đảm bảo trang web hoạt động mượt mà, cần chú ý đến các yếu tố sau:
- Hình ảnh và tài nguyên: Sử dụng hình ảnh có kích thước tối ưu và nén tài nguyên trước khi tải lên.
- Caching: Thiết lập caching để giảm thời gian tải trang cho người dùng quay lại.
- Code splitting: Chia nhỏ mã nguồn để chỉ tải những phần cần thiết cho từng trang.
- Thời gian phản hồi: Tối ưu hóa thời gian phản hồi từ server để cải thiện tốc độ tải trang.
Cải thiện trải nghiệm người dùng
Để nâng cao trải nghiệm người dùng, nên chú ý đến:
- Thiết kế responsive: Đảm bảo giao diện hoạt động tốt trên mọi thiết bị.
- Điều hướng dễ dàng: Cấu trúc menu rõ ràng, dễ tìm kiếm thông tin.
- Tương tác mượt mà: Sử dụng các hiệu ứng chuyển tiếp nhẹ nhàng để tạo cảm giác thoải mái cho người dùng.
Kết luận
Thiết kế web Next.js tại Ninh Bình không chỉ giúp doanh nghiệp tối ưu hóa hiệu suất mà còn nâng cao trải nghiệm người dùng. Với quy trình thiết kế rõ ràng và chú trọng đến từng chi tiết, doanh nghiệp sẽ có một trang web chuyên nghiệp, đáp ứng tốt nhu cầu của khách hàng. Hãy bắt đầu ngay hôm nay để không bỏ lỡ cơ hội phát triển kinh doanh trực tuyến!